What First Republic Bank does

First Republic Bank (FRC-PK), along with its affiliated entities, specializes in offering tailored financial solutions, including private banking, private business banking, and wealth management, to individuals and businesses located in major urban centers across the United States. Its operations are structured around two primary divisions: Commercial Banking and Wealth Management. The institution provides a comprehensive suite of deposit offerings, encompassing various checking options (both interest and non-interest bearing), money market checking and savings accounts, traditional passbook accounts, and Certificates of Deposit. Furthermore, it extends a diverse portfolio of credit facilities. These include home mortgages, home equity lines of credit (HELOCs), financing for multi-unit dwellings, commercial real estate and development loans, personal and corporate loans, and construction loans specifically for single-family residences, along with other credit lines for both individual and business clients. Collateral for these loans typically consists of single-family homes, multi-unit residential properties, and commercial real estate assets. Beyond traditional banking, First Republic delivers extensive wealth management solutions. These services cover a broad spectrum, from diverse investment strategies and products, including online investment platforms, to trust and custodial services, both full-service and online brokerage, comprehensive financial and estate planning, and opportunities to engage in alternative investments. Additionally, it offers general investing advice, insurance products, and foreign currency exchange services. Supplementary services provided include digital banking accessible via web and mobile platforms, refinancing options, and the issuance of ATM and debit cards. As of year-end 2021, the bank maintained a substantial physical presence, with 82 licensed branches authorized to accept deposits. These were predominantly situated in key urban areas, including San Francisco, Palo Alto, Los Angeles, Santa Barbara, Newport Beach, and San Diego in California; Portland, Oregon; Boston, Massachusetts; Palm Beach, Florida; Greenwich, Connecticut; New York, New York; and Jackson, Wyoming. An additional 12 offices were dedicated to specific services such as lending, wealth management, or trust administration. Established in 1985, First Republic Bank maintains its corporate headquarters in San Francisco, California.
